Nigerian music video director TG Omori, also known as Boy Director, has revealed that his decision to embrace celibacy has had a major impact on his life. The award-winning filmmaker, who has worked with some of the biggest names in Afrobeats, shared on social media that “half of my problems have been solved since I became celibate.”

Omori made the statement in a recent post on X, where he often engages with fans and shares personal reflections. According to him, choosing celibacy and taking an oath has brought him more clarity, fewer distractions, and an overall sense of balance in his busy lifestyle. The director, who is one of the most sought-after creatives in Nigeria’s entertainment industry, hinted that this personal change has helped him focus more on his career and wellbeing.
